There are many fantastic accessories available for the gadget including covers and lights. The covers available include many fun styles including fancy designs, colours and some covers even resemble books. The covers are a great idea for protecting the unit and stopping it from getting scratched. Many of the covers have built in lights that allow the reader to read in bed or in environments with poor natural lighting.
As well as the covers which have built in lights, there are also lights available which clip onto covers that do not come with built in lights. These have the benefit of allowing the reader to decide whether they wish to carry about a cover which will be a bit lighter without the built in light. They can then clip the light on if they wish to read in bed or in a darker environment.
Lights for the unit come in two main options. There is the fixed style which can be attached to the top of the page and lights up the whole page. There is also a flex style which gives the reader the choice of where the light can be positioned. The flex allows the reader to move the light to suit the way the person is sitting or their position whilst lying in bed. Older readers with problems with their hands and wrists will be able to enjoy reading again as they will be able to hold the much lighter unit rather than a heavy book. These readers may have given up reading due to the fact that it was too painful to hold a book which weighs quite a bit, the unit is very light and therefore a lot easier to hold.
For people going on holiday it is a great benefit being able to take so many books with them without having to worry about the weight in their suitcase. They no longer have to decide what books to take before they travel. The Kindle Touch allows the holiday maker to pack all their books and read whichever one they fancy whilst they are away.
